In ancient Greek philosophy, the number 12 was tied to the Zodiac and the twelve gods of Olympus, framing it as a symbol of cosmic order. The Twelve Apostles Religious history solidifies this status through the Twelve Apostles of Jesus Christ, a foundational group in Christianity.
Similarly, the Chinese zodiac operates on a 12-year cycle, with each year represented by a specific animal, embedding the number deep into cultural identity and astrological belief systems. The gross, which is 12 dozen (144 items), remains a critical unit in manufacturing and commerce.
